048f1ac08e examples: C/C++ examples use transitive dependencies
Updated the examples to comprehend transitive dependencies.  This means
that each example target will no longer have a giant list of -I includes
(the examples at the end of the list had includes for all previous
examples, upwards of 200 -I's on the command line).

    * Created a CMakeLists.txt in the upm/examples directory, moved
      common functionality to this level.
    * C/C++ examples now look to the filename for their dependency
      target name, ie; gas-mq2.cxx adds a dependency to the 'gas' target
    * Updated a handful of C/C++ example names to reflect this
    * Example CMake flow - glob the list of files, add targets for any
      special case examples, then att targets for all the rest

fabf4287d6 upm: enable MMC35240 3-axis magnetic sensor library and example
MMC35240 is 3-axis magnetic sensor from MEMSIC.

This sensor can measure magnetic fields within the full scale range of
+-24 Gauss (G).

The library provided is libupm-mmc35240.so
The example provided is mmc35240-example-cxx where it will print x,y,z axis
when trigger buffer data is ready. It's also print azimuth value.

This sensor requires calibration. Please shake the sensor in figure 8 pattern,
mmc35240-example will print the calibrated level.

As the sensor data is noisy, we have implemented denoise algorithm within the
sensor library.

The azimuth formula is provided by Han, He <he.han@intel.com>.

ab171573f9 lcd/lcm1602/jhd1313m1: remove lcm1602 and jhd1313m1 from lcd library
The lcm1602 and jhd1313m1 drivers had been rewritten in C with a C++
wrapper some time ago, however the original lcm and jhd drivers were
still present in the lcd library.  In addition, to avoid header file
conflicts, the new, separated lcm and jhd header files were renamed
with a .hxx prefix.

This patch:

- renames the new lcm1602/ and jhd1313m1/ header files to have the
  usual .hpp prefix.

- removes the lcm1602, jhd1313m1, and sainsmartks drivers from the
  lcd/ (i2clcd) library.

- fixes the examples to use the "new" libraries (lcm1602 and
  jhd1313m1)

- changes the argument type for the createChar() (C++) to use a byte
  vector (std::vector<uint8_t>) rather than a typedef'd char array.
  The lcm1602_create_char() function (C) uses a standard char *.  The
  use of std::vector is well supported by SWIG.

- SWIG interface files changed to use upm_vectortypes.i, and removes
  the carrays helpers, which should no longer be needed for these
  drivers.

- removes the inclusion of the driver C .h header files into the SWIG
  interface files - this should not be needed for these drivers.

- the sainsmartks driver will be placed into it's own new lcdks (LCD
  Keypad Shield) library.  This library should support the
  SainsmartKS, DFRobot LCD Keypad Shield, and similar products from
  other manufacturers in a future commit.

dac31a0347 speaker: Add pwm functionality and 5 new examples to demonstrate
These changes add the ability to intialize a speaker instance to use a
PWM pin instead of a standard GPIO pin in order to emit sounds.

The current GPIO functionality is fairly constrained by the
implementation -- it only permits playing cerain hardcoded "notes".

The PWM support allows one to emit specific frequencies (currently
between 50-32Khz) using a PWM pin.  Of course, you may still be
constrained by the limits of your PWM hardware in the end.

There are a few new functions provided to support this PWM mode.  To
use the PWM mode of speaker, use the speaker_init_pwm() initialization
routine instead of speaker_init() (for C). For C++ and the SWIG
languages, pass "true" as the second argument to the constructor to
enable PWM mode.  The default is "false", to match current default
behavior (GPIO).

Functions that are not related to a given mode (GPIO vs. PWM) will do
nothing if not usable in that mode.

239ab49d6b sht1x: Initial implementation
This driver was developed with a DFRobot SHT10 Temperature and Humidity
sensor.  This driver should work on all SHT1X devices.

It requires a 10K pull-up resistor connected to the data pin.
The sensor can be run at differing voltages from 2.5v to 5v.
